Compliance and Regulatory Strategy Manager (Dubai or Riyadh)Oliver Wyman is seeking a seasoned compliance and regulatory strategy manager to join our Dubai or Riyadh office. This role is essential for ensuring compliance with internal policies and external localisation regulations across the India, Middle East, and Africa (IMEA) region.Job Overview: The ideal candidate will have extensive experience in compliance management, particularly within a consulting or professional services context, and a profound understanding of accounting and financial statements. The manager will guide our entities in maintaining regulatory compliance while driving business growth through strategic risk‐management initiatives and proactive compliance strategies aligned with organisational objectives.Collaborate with Finance Teams: Partner strategically with finance teams to navigate and optimise localisation frameworks, enhancing operational effectiveness in markets such as UAE, Qatar, KSA, and South Africa.Analyse Financial Insights: Extract and examine statutory financial statements to identify key drivers influencing local scores, using these insights to model and simulate future projections.Drive Strategic Improvement: Work with leaders across functions to design strategies that yield measurable improvements in localisation scores, focusing on local talent development and procurement practices.Regulatory Monitoring: Stay ahead of local regulations, assess risks, and proactively communicate potential impacts to senior management to drive timely compliance actions.Ensure Compliance Readiness: Guarantee adherence to all regulatory licensing and certification requirements, positioning the company for seamless audits and operational fitness.Project Oversight: Act as a compliance liaison, ensuring timely progress on all projects influenced by localisation mandates and addressing any deviations promptly.Exercise Control on Internal Policies: Assess breaches to travel, investigate potential breaches of our Travel & Entertainment (T&E) policy by analysing expenses to ensure destinations/expenses comply with policy guidelines. Verify that travel bookings are made through our designated agencies to enhance localisation scores. Identify top spenders to ensure accurate cost allocation and collaborate closely with HR to recover non‐compliant expenses through payroll adjustments.Policies & Procedures Design: Develop policies and procedures to strengthen governance and control across key operations, while proactively identifying and implementing risk‐mitigation strategies.Team Management: Oversee the performance of direct reports, conduct regular reviews and provide constructive feedback and support to drive quality deliverables, professional development, collaboration and a high‐performance culture.Ad hoc Strategic Support: Provide ad hoc compliance expertise and support to the Regional COO, FD, COS on internal projects and strategic initiatives as needed.Experience & Skills & Attributes:Minimum of 8-10 years in compliance and operations, preferably within consulting or professional services.Experience with a strong emphasis on localisation and a good understanding of financial processes and procedures.Exceptional analytical and strategic thinking abilities with a demonstrated history of implementing operational strategies that drive efficiency and growth. Proven project‐management expertise with a successful track record of delivering complex projects on time.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to work effectively with teams across different markets and external authorities.Strong attention to detail, with the ability to manage multiple projects and priorities simultaneously.Deliver concise presentations and information with authority and conviction, ensuring engagement and alignment across key stakeholders including senior management.Verbal and written fluency in English.
